 Maintain Location-Dependent Product Master Data

Prerequisites

Procedure

  1. In the SAP menu, choose Start of the navigation path SCM Basis Next navigation step Master Data Next navigation step Product End of the navigation path . The Product Master initial screen appears.

  2. Enter a product name.

  3. Choose the Location view and then choose a location.

    If you are working with SAP Advanced Planning and Optimization (SAP APO) , you can use the data from predefined profiles. When you choose a profile, certain fields of the product master are automatically populated with the data defined in the relevant profile. If you change this data in master data maintenance, you can no longer maintain the product master globally via the profiles. You can define profiles in Customizing for SAP APO under Supply Chain Planning in the settings for the relevant application.

  4. Choose Create . The Create Product for Location screen appears.

    In location product master data maintenance, the tab pages for global product master data are available to you in addition to those for the location product master data described in the following. For information on global product master data, see Maintain Global Product Master Data .

  5. Enter the relevant data on the tab pages. Depending on the application you are working with, the following tab pages are available:

    • Administration

      On this tab page, you can assign a person responsible (planner) to a location product.You can only assign planners that are defined in Customizing for SCM Basis under Start of the navigation path Master Data Next navigation step Specify Person Responsible (Planner) End of the navigation path .
